Overall Meaning

The Soul Jacket's song "Where's My Money" is a story about a man who has become a robber, with the police constantly on his tail. The song opens with the singer questioning why the law seems to be following him everywhere he goes, with the police refusing to leave him alone. He seems disillusioned with the system and feels like he has no other choice but to resort to crime.


The chorus of the song, "Where is my money, honey", is a reflection of the man's desire for wealth, and his attempts to obtain it by any means necessary. He describes walking into a bank with a pistol and firing a shot into the air, causing money to fall into his bag, effectively making him the "law". The singer has become the criminal he once despised, but now he has power and control over the situation.


Despite the police hunting him down, the man is unyielding. He declares that they won't be able to break his voice through the beating and the noise, suggesting that he won't give up his freedom or surrender to their authority. Ultimately, the song is a commentary on the corruption and power dynamics of society, and how people may feel compelled to resort to crime when they are faced with oppression and poverty.
